Doosan Bears right-handed prospect Kim Yu-sung made his start on the 12th against the LG Twins in the 2025 Shinhan SOL Bank KBO League season's second game at Jamsil Stadium in Seoul, pitching 3⅔ innings with 3 hits, 4 walks, 3 strikeouts, 2 earned runs, and 82 pitches, resulting in his 3rd loss of the season (no wins).
He struggled with control starting from the bottom of the 1st inning when the score was tied at 0-0. After walking the leadoff hitter Shin Min-jae on a 9-pitch battle, he picked off first base runner Shin Min-jae, and got Kim Hyun-soo to ground out to second base. However, he then surrendered a straight walk to Austin Dean and managed to strike out Moon Bo-kyung after a 12-pitch battle. His pitch count reached a staggering 30 in the 1st inning after battling with 7 consecutive foul balls during a 2B-2S count.
He temporarily regained stability starting from the 2nd inning. After retiring Oh Ji-hwan, Moon Seong-joo, and Park Dong-won while striking out 2 batters in the bottom of the 2nd inning, he threw 15 pitches in the bottom of the 3rd inning to retire Song Chan-eui, Park Hae-min, and Shin Min-jae consecutively. It was a rare two consecutive 3-up, 3-down innings from Kim Yu-sung. Since he is a pitcher with good stuff, the LG batters found it hard to cope when he threw strikes.
In the 4th inning, still tied at 0-0, Kim Yu-sung allowed a right-field single to leadoff hitter Kim Hyun-soo, ending a streak of 7 consecutive outs. He then secured an out against Austin with a fly ball to left field, but as his control rapidly deteriorated, he fell behind Moon Bo-kyung with a favorable count of 0B-2S and eventually issued a walk after 7 pitches.
In a crisis with 1 out and runners on 1st and 2nd base, Kim Yu-sung fell behind 0B-2S against Oh Ji-hwan, after which he allowed a 1-RBI single to left field after 5 pitches. He also allowed a right-field single to Moon Seong-joo on the first pitch, but thanks to a laser throw home from right fielder Jake Cave, he prevented a run from scoring. Nevertheless, despite the defensive help, he walked Park Dong-won, creating a two-out, bases-loaded crisis before handing the baton to Lee Young-ha, who allowed a push-walk to Song Chan-eui, resulting in one inherited runner scoring.
Doosan, suffering from a lack of hitting, lost to rival LG 0-4, falling into a four-game losing streak, and Kim Yu-sung became the losing pitcher. As if that wasn’t enough, with the starter unable to endure four innings, the already fatigued bullpen, consisting of 6 pitchers, had to come in, putting the back-end operation in jeopardy on the 13th.
Kim Yu-sung was selected by Doosan in the 2nd round, 19th overall, in the 2023 rookie draft. Doosan evaluated Kim Yu-sung's potential highly, and despite the school violence risk, opted to name him earlier in the draft. He stood out since the last offseason camp, leading to being assigned to the No. 5 starting spot, but he has been struggling significantly with 2 losses, an ERA of 9.90 (11 earned runs in 10 innings), and no wins in 4 games.
Kim Yu-sung's biggest issue is his control problems. In 4 games spanning 10 innings, he has given up 9 walks and 2 hit-by-pitches, totaling 11 walks. His average number of walks per inning exceeds 1. His WHIP (walks plus hits per inning) stands at 2.10, and his opponent's batting average is also at .300. At the Miyazaki spring camp in Japan, he received praise as his stuff was so good that batters couldn’t hit straight fastballs thrown right down the middle without thought, but he has struggled to find his control and has not been able to showcase his excellent stuff.
The manager is also frustrated with Kim Yu-sung's growing pains. Manager Lee Seung-yeop recently noted, “This is a once-in-a-lifetime opportunity; why aren’t you seizing it? You have to grab it yourself.” He added, “I have never told Kim Yu-sung to overwhelm the batters. I just told him to throw as many strikes as possible and compete. If he trusts his stuff and throws the pitch that he believes in, I can accept it, but as he keeps throwing more balls, it makes it difficult for the fielders and prolongs the game. He needs to show that he is not running away.” However, there was no sign of a turnaround.
Manager Lee Seung-yeop coupled his tough words with a strong message, saying, “I will give Kim Yu-sung another chance. Don’t miss that opportunity.” However, Kim Yu-sung again struggled with walks, failing to seize his chance. Manager Lee Seung-yeop's patience is increasingly wearing thin.
